Pablo Daniel Sornoza Giler, 37, and Jean Carlos Sornoza Quiñónez, 26, were found hanging in the isolation area of ​​pavilion A of the Bahía de Caráquez Social Rehabilitation Center (CRS).

The discovery was made at 8:00 p.m. on Monday, December 19, while they were counting the inmates in the incoming shift relay. There they realized that the bodies were suspended in the isolation area.

The inmates had been transferred from the city of Manta and admitted to the CRS Bahía de Caráquez at 2:40 p.m. this Monday, December 19.

Criminalistics and Dinased personnel arrived at the CRS Bahía de Caráquez, where, by authorization of the prosecutor on duty and SNAI authorities, the bodies were removed. The bodies were transferred to the Institute of Forensic Sciences of Manta. (YO)
